Output 23ea554b5b3d756068e962b1e668537da3eec145f6aa39b3cec34bf80b1e4eef:0

value
29419
script pubkey
OP_0 OP_PUSHBYTES_20 d89f34f16f601c64d7b1494e2cfa3aaab92bae29
address
bc1qmz0nfut0vqwxf4a3f98ze73642ujht3fm66jp8
transaction
23ea554b5b3d756068e962b1e668537da3eec145f6aa39b3cec34bf80b1e4eef
confirmations
191277
spent
true